fix(nav): clear onboarding/auth back stack on entry->Home (C-NAV-001 P1)
Navigating to Home from any entry route (onboarding/profile/pair/login/signup/forgot) now resets the stack (popUpTo(0) inclusive) so Home is the back-stack root. Previously the graph start (ONBOARDING) lingered under Home, so system Back from Home walked backward into the onboarding carousel -> welcome/login, making a signed-in user look logged out. Verified: Back from Home now exits the app to the launcher.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.8 <noreply@anthropic.com>
